Bio


Sean and Rebecca Cannon, along with daughters, Brooklyn and Madison, are missionaries with Mission Aviation Fellowship. They have been assigned to Ecuador as a pilot/mechanic family. Sean is excited to use the gifts and abilities God has given him to benefit the Kingdom of God through aviation. “I look forward to seeing God glorify Himself through simple and supernatural ways through the facets of MAF’s ministry.” Rebecca looks forward to discovering the plans God has for her in Latin America. She will be supporting Sean as he flies and providing a comfortable home for their family. She also hopes to become involved in various ministries with the local people.

Sean was born and raised in Monte Vista, CO. While in junior high, he was invited to a youth group by some of his friends. Through the influence of two youth pastors in high school, he gave his life to Jesus and soon began to feel a call to full-time ministry. Sean became aware of missions through a missionary speaker at church and subsequent trips to Mexico, Africa, and South America.

Sean attended Adams State College in Alamosa, CO, for one year and also Trinity Western University in Langley, B.C., Canada. Working as a pilot and mechanic-in-training, he earned his A & P license and commercial ASEL with CFII privileges.

Philippians 1:21 is a favorite verse of Sean’s. “For to me, to live is Christ and to die is gain.” He shares that the perspective given in this verse, to live every moment for Christ and His glory, along with the treasure of Heaven, motivates him to live for Christ fully every day.

Rebecca was also born and raised in Monte Vista, CO. Her parents are devoted Christians and began to tell her about Jesus, salvation, and what it means to be a Christian, at a very young age. “My mother prayed with me when I decided I was ready to ask Jesus into my life.” Rebecca was ten or eleven years old when she began to feel called to missions. A trip to Nepal with Teen Missions International and two trips to Ecuador solidified her desire to serve God in missions.

Rebecca also attended Trinity Western University where she took Bible courses. She took her General Ed courses at Adams State College in Alamosa, CO. She later earned her EMT – Basic Certification at Trinidad State Junior College in Alamosa, CO. She has worked in various departments of their local hospital.

Sean and Rebecca met through their church youth group and were married in 2000.

Rebecca shares that Ephesians 3:16-19 is her prayer for herself. “I desire to continue to grow in the fullness of the love of Christ. This is also my prayer for others; that they may be saved and learn just how awesome God’s love for all of us is.”
